Fantastic article on BostonPhoenix.com: Embrace the wedge. Dan Kennedy makes the argument that the Democrats should heartily embrace gay marriage, and use it to paint the right as the intolerant reactionaries that they are. Stop being wishy-washy and take a stand. If Howard Dean truly believes that this is about equal treatment, he shouldn’t be trying to straddle the fence so hard he’ll get a hernia. Show how similar the arguments against gay marriage are to the arguments against interracial marriage. Grab the issue and throw it back in the Republicans’ faces.
